Symantec has a clean and repair utility available for download free from
their site for this. It may or may not work depending on the randomness of
the damage the virus does. It worked for us on the single 98 machine that
was infected before we got the correct pattern files last week.

We got caught by the SirCam virus yesterday, before we got the right .dat
file loaded on some of our NT workstations (and 1 95 box). The results were
that no executable will run. Does anybody know of a repair procedure, other
than a format and restore that will work on these machines? Mcafee will
detect it but is unable to clean it. We deleted the files but the machines
are still quite useless at the present time. Any assistance would be
greatly appreciated.
